Factors Affecting Cost
Cedar roof installation in York County, ME, involves selecting appropriate materials, assessing the scope of the project, and understanding the necessary permits. This overview provides general information about typical project considerations and key factors involved in installing a cedar roof in this region.
- Materials: Premium cedar shingles or shakes, available in various grades and styles suitable for local climate conditions.
- Size and Scope: Projects can range from small residential roofs to larger commercial or multi-family structures, influencing overall complexity.
- Labor Complexity: Installation requires skilled craftsmanship due to the precision needed for proper fastening and weather resistance.
- Permitting: Local building permits are typically required to ensure compliance with York County building codes and regulations.
- Extras: Additional elements such as underlayment, flashing, and ventilation may be included to enhance durability and performance.
